Biography
Dr. Ranga Chelva Krishna is an Board Neurologist/ Diplomate of the American Board of Psychiatry and Neurology specializing in treating patients with General Neurological disorders, epilepsy and neuro-muscular disease and is treating patients in New York City and the surrounding communities. He serves as an attending Physician Neurologist at New York Methodist Hospital, he is the Director of Neurology and Stroke service at the New York Community Hospital a New York Presbyterian Hospital affiliate in Brooklyn NY.
